Annual "Race for Justice" Set for October 30

10/21/04

Runners and walkers from across Michigan will gather at Detroit's Belle Isle Park for the 8th annual "Race for Justice" on Saturday, October 30, 2004.

This year's 5k Walk and 5k Run will begin with registration at 8:30 a.m. and a shotgun start at 9:00 a.m. Participation for the Race for Justice is open to the public with registration fees of $20 through October 23 and $25 the day of the event. This fee includes a 2004 Race for Justice T-shirt and refreshments. Registration fees will be waived for runners collecting contributions totaling $100 for the Access to Justice (ATJ) Fund in advance of the event.

This event is hosted by the Young Lawyers Section of the State Bar of Michigan. Contributions to the Race For Justice will support the ATJ Development Campaign, one of the State Bar's justice initiatives to ensure that a strong civil legal system is available to all regardless of their financial means. Specifically, the 2004 Race for Justice will support the ATJ Operations Fund for general legal assistance needs throughout the state.

Last year, the Access to Justice Fund supported 40 civil legal aid programs that handled more than 46,000 cases for low-income Michigan families. Donations are received and managed by the Michigan State Bar Foundation, which distributes designated funds and awards grants from undesignated funds to eligible nonprofit programs.
